Good news! Just spoke with my mechanic and it seems they were able to make the oversize bushing work. They had to use a Dremel tool and remove just a bit of material around part of the hole so it wasn't as oblong and were able to tap the bushing in. It's all back together and working fine. Got my car back....YAY!!!!
Used flywheel, new seals and end cap in the tranny and another seal/bearing in there somewhere, hole fixed to accept oversize bushing, front motor mount tightened up (the bolt was loose), oil and filter change, replaced the speed sensor.....all (parts and labour) for $535 including 14% tax on everything. Labour was $255...removing tranny, fixing everything and reinstall.
